Dr. Lubna Mariam, M.Phil, FCPS, MBBS is a highly experienced Radiation Oncologist with more than 15 years of clinical, academic, and professional experience in the field of radiation oncology. She has extensive expertise in the diagnosis, treatment, and multidisciplinary management of cancer patients, with a strong commitment to providing evidence-based and patient-centered cancer care.
Dr. Lubna Mariam began her professional career as a Radiotherapist at Dhaka Medical College and Hospital, where she served from June 2007 to February 2008. She subsequently joined the National Institute of Cancer Research and Hospital (NICRH), Mohakhali, where she held progressive clinical and academic positions, including Assistant Registrar and Registrar.
Since November 2013, she has been serving as an Assistant Professor of Radiation Oncology at NICRH, contributing to both patient care and the academic development of radiation oncology.
In addition to her academic and clinical responsibilities at NICRH, Dr. Lubna Mariam has been serving as a Consultant in Radiation Oncology at Ahsania Mission Cancer & General Hospital, Uttara, Dhaka, since December 2020. In this role, she provides specialized consultation and radiation oncology services to cancer patients, contributing to comprehensive and multidisciplinary cancer management.
